Britney Spears Sales Plunge

December 17. 2008

Britney Spears

Last week I wrote about Britney Spears’ falsified sales. Last week she mysteriously debuted with 505,000 units sold for the first week, when by all accounts and projections at the beginning of the sales period, she was on track to sell 300,000 copies. I was told her true numbers were really in the 370,000 range and inflated thanks to a certain famous retailer.

During her second week of release, on today’s sales chart, her sales have plunged a hefty 62% to 195,000 copies sold. That’s a huge fall off in sales. Well, that’s because her first week numbers weren’t correct to begin with.

Her third week sales, for next week’s charts, are looking bad as well. In Britain, a major music market, her first week sales were so poor for her they were not released.

Taylor Swift Reclaims Billboard 200 Throne

In a week without a top 10 debut, Taylor Swift's "Fearless" reclaims the top spot on The Billboard 200, inching up 2-1 thanks to a 29% sales increase to 249,000 copies in the United States, according to Nielsen SoundScan.

"Fearless" debuted at No. 1 five weeks ago with 592,000 and has shifted 1.5 million so far. Last week's chart-topper, Britney Spears' Jive set "Circus," falls to No. 2 with 200,000 (-60%).
